Hello everyone.

The physician performed "laparoscopic lysis of the diaphragmatic ligament of Treitz and retropancreatic exploration and detachment of the duodenum" which he states is "Strong's Procedure". It is due to a duodenal obstruction secondary to superior mesenteric artery syndrome. Has anyone come across this before? I am stuck on the CPT code. Leaning towards an unspecified code but not sure which code to liken it to for pricing. The physician suggested 49010 for the retroperitoneal exploration but it seems like he did more than just that.
